Gil Scott-Heron’s "The Nigger Factory": A Review

The Nigger Factory brings you back in time; a time when American college students rebelled against those that sent them to die in military conflict, and against those that controlled their schooling.  Gil Scott-Heron brings you back to the time of militant black activism.  A time when Angela Davis was being released from prison, and the world was seemingly in The First Minute of a New Day for humanity.

Earl Thomas is student body president at Sutton University, a black college in a predominantly black suburban town in Virginia.  Earl won his campaign on promises to fix a litany of problems faced by the students as a whole.  His constituents won’t wait for him to lead them.

A radical group of student activists donning dashikis have stolen Thomas’s research on the problems.  These rebel activists, calling themselves MJUMBE (Swahili for messenger), essentially emasculate Earl with a  bloodless coup, having him present their list of demands to the head nigger, the tough university president Ogden Calhoun.

The Nigger Factory is mainly a portrait of Earl Thomas, who toils for what he feels is right.  He works as best he can after the coup to keep his head above turbulent water as the situation evolves.  He’s not in it alone, however.  “The true worth of a race must be measured by the character of its womanhood,” said Mary McLeod Bethune.  The strong and good female characters in this GSH universe have enabled Earl Thomas to develop as a person to be able to face his problems head-on.  

It is perhaps no surprise that the same is true of Ogden Calhoun, when his wife Gloria tries to correct the presidents aberrant behavior (or at least to mitigate the damages caused by his decisions) which is illustrated in the following monologue:

“I know that there are boys out there ready to die for what they believe in.  Boys that are takin’ a stand that you would have taken when you were their age.  But, God that must have been a long time ago.  And they have to face this, this death, because you’re an old man.  Not really old.  Not too old to see as I see, but all you have been able to see for a long time has been yourself. Any idea that wasn’t conceived by Ogden Calhoun is not a good idea.

For nine years I’ve watched you fool people and lie to yourself, using Sutton University as an example to show everyone that the same tough man who was fired for speaking his mind about Black psychology is still as tough and as hard to overpower as ever.  All I’ve red about is the history of collective thought you’ve been in favor of here at Sutton.  That’s another lie!  Everything that you have here that wasn’t your idea has been used and publicized as though you had conceived it.  Threatening students.  ‘My way or the Highway Calhoun” …  I feel sorry for you Ogden.  And me too... Because I never said anything though I saw it all happening a long time ago.  But I thought you knew you were acting. I never suspected that you believed that liberal faced that you exposed and the talk about being on the students side.  I thought you knew that you were on your side.  I’m leaving,” Mrs. Calhoun said turning for the door.  “Good-bye.”
